Hey all. Hopefully someone can point me in the right direction. The MPC is a powerhouse and I am trying to integrate it into my Keyboard rig. Been getting a little frustrated with searching for an answer and maybe the answer is no.

I read all about the MPC LiveII being able to send MSB\LSB to change programs on external synths for patch changes. What I am looking for is the exact opposite. We keep getting these great classic synth packs to add to the MPC but is PIA to have to select them manually instead of sending MSB/LSB messages to the Akai MPC LiveII and it loading up the samples like a keyboard would. With the “sneak peek” of a possible Akai keyboard sampler…you would think that this would be in the software.

Anyone doing this or have any suggestions?? If this unit is incapable of that then no is not the answer I was looking for but an answer…LOL. Trying to find a sampler unit that does this.
